What Does a Health MLM IBO Do?

As an independent seller, your job is to promote items and find new members. You can get paid in two ways:

  1. Selling Products – You make a cut for each product you sell to buyers.
  2. Recruiting a Team – If you bring on others, you can get extra pay when they grow their team.

Downsides of Being a Health MLM IBO

  1. Startup Costs
    Most MLMs ask for you to buy a starter kit, which can range from $100 to $1,000. You may also have to buy products monthly.

  2. Focus on Signing People Up
    While selling goods can earn you money, MLMs often rely a lot on building a team. This can feel stressful for some people.

  3. Uneven Income
    Many MLMs share that only a few people earn big money. Most IBOs don’t earn much compared to their time.

  4. Market Saturation
    With a ton of people selling the same items, it can be hard to find buyers.

  5. Reputation Issues
    MLMs can face bad press, and health MLMs in particular sometimes face claims of overhyping results.
